About The Position

The Banquet Pastry Chef is responsible for the production of pastries and desserts for banquets, ensuring food quality according to department standards and ensuring the cleanliness and sanitation of work areas and equipment in accordance with Health Department standards.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for the pastry section of the banquet kitchen
  • Prepare a variety of baked goods
  • Decorate and present pastries and baked goods in a tasteful and beautiful way
  • Monitor and order ingredients, supplies, and equipment with the permission of the Executive Pastry Chef
  • Meet with banquets guests to discuss custom-made desserts or baked goods for banquet events
  • Ensure the bakery section of the kitchen adheres to health and safety regulations
  • Develop new seasonal recipes and menus and keep up with the latest trends
